Flea & Tick Treatment cost in Santee, CA

Indoor flea and tick treatment runs $179 to $299, yard treatment $149 to $249, and a combined indoor-plus-yard plan $279 to $449.

Flea & Tick Treatment pricing in Santee

These are the working price bands we quote across San Diego County. The final number in Santee lands inside the band after we inspect the property. There's no trip charge for any Santee address.

Type of jobTypical range
Indoor treatment $179–$299
Yard treatment $149–$249
Combined indoor + yard $279–$449

Does flea & tick treatment cost more for a one-time visit or a recurring plan?

Indoor flea and tick treatment runs $179 to $299, yard treatment $149 to $249, and a combined indoor-plus-yard plan $279 to $449. A recurring plan spreads the cost across the year and usually prevents the bigger one-time bills a heavy infestation runs. We walk you through both before you decide.

What changes the final flea & tick treatment price in Santee?

Home size, lot square footage, how far the problem has spread, and access all move the number inside the band. We inspect first, then quote the total in writing. Treatment 45–90 minutes · adult fleas die within hours · IGR breaks lifecycle over 2–4 weeks.
